If anyone has any objections, please let us know. ------------------ From: Christian Lamparter commit d57854bb1d78ba89ffbfdfd1c3e95b52ed7478ff upstream This patch fixes the following WARNING (caused by rix_to_ndx): " >WARNING: at net/mac80211/rc80211_minstrel.c:69 minstrel_rate_init+0xd2/0x33a [mac80211]() >[...] >Call Trace: > warn_on_slowpath+0x51/0x75 > _format_mac_addr+0x4c/0x88 > minstrel_rate_init+0xd2/0x33a [mac80211] > print_mac+0x16/0x1b > schedule_hrtimeout_range+0xdc/0x107 > ieee80211_add_station+0x158/0x1bd [mac80211] > nl80211_new_station+0x1b3/0x20b [cfg80211] The reason is that I'm experimenting with "g" only mode on a 802.11 b/g card. Therefore rate_lowest_index returns 4 (= 6Mbit, instead of usual 0 = 1Mbit). Since mi->r array is initialized with zeros in minstrel_alloc_sta, rix_to_ndx has a hard time to find the 6Mbit entry and will trigged the WARNING.
